Neptune PC and ND PC, In-line, Pressure Compensating Drip Tube
®
Application
For use in horticultural, viticultural, greenhouse and
landscape applications, Neptune PC provides a highly
accurate and durable drip solution.
The pressure compensating mechanism provides uniformity
over long runs and changing topographies.
The Non-Drain PC emitter is suited to pulse irrigation and
systems installed on sloping terrain, improving irrigation
efficiencies by reducing the time taken to pressurise the
system.
Features
Pressure Compensating
• Wide cross-section labyrinth creates maximum turbulence
to keep debris in suspension
• Self-flushing diaphragm allows debris to pass through the
emitter, reducing risk of blockages
• Pressure compensating for even water and nutrient
distribution over long runs and changing topographies
• Silicone diaphragm for performance and longevity
• Low entry pressure (50 kPa) for pressure compensating
mode
• Low CV provides uniform discharge over a wide pressure
range
• UV stabilised LDPE tube for multi season application
• Large tube diameters available creating the ability for long
runs
Non-Drain (additional features)
• Suited to pulse irrigation and sloping terrain
• Reduces time to pressurise system at start up
• Reduced water usage and energy costs
Operating Specifications
• Recommended Operating Pressure Range:
- 15.4 and 19.0 mm I.D.: 100 - 350 kPa
- 20.8 mm I.D.: 100 - 325 kPa
- 25 mm I.D.: 100 - 300 kPa
• Emitter Flow: 1.2, 1.5 & 2.4 Lph
• Emitter Spacing: 0.3 - 1.0 m
• Tube I.D.: 15.4, 19.0, 20.8 & 25.0 mm
• Wall Thickness: 0.63, 0.9 & 1.0 mm
• Recommended Filtration:
- 1.2 Lph: 150 mesh / 100 micron
- 1.5 & 2.4 Lph: 120 mesh / 130 micron
• Non-Drain (ND) Emitter Opening Pressure:
- ND Emitters open at 50 kPa (5.0 m)
- ND Emitters close at 17 kPa (1.7 m)

0 2.0 1.946 4.07
Constant, k p g = gravitation
0.75 0.75 0.75 0.75 acceleration m/sec²
Barb factor, k b
* Exponent determined within 100-400 kPa v = velocity (m/sec)
H b = emitter pressure
Tube Dimensions loss (m)
Nom. Diam ID OD Coil Length Max Pressure Flushing Cycle
(mm) (mm) (mm) (m) (kPa)
16 14 16 450 350
20 18 20 300 350
As the dripper begins to clog
there is a reduction of flow, and
pressure on both sides of the
diaphragm begins to equalise.
The diaphragm returns to its
relaxed position and particles
are flushed out. The dripper then
returns to normal performance

Aqua-Traxx Flow Control (FC) Premium Drip Tape
®
Application
The next level of uniformity, efficiency and yield
The new Aqua-Traxx FlowControl premium drip tape is the
latest advancement in precision drip irrigation. It’s the only
flow-regulating drip tape available – giving you more control
and uniformity wherever you farm. The innovative emitter
design provides flexibility to increase or decrease flow while
maintaining a uniform output across changing elevations.
Now you have more control over how much water your crops
get, especially in long runs or hilly terrain, where water
pressure can vary throughout the run.
Features
• Designed and moulded with the PBX Advantage for increased
durability, clog resistance and uniform output.
• Flexibility to increase and decrease flow without sacrificing
uniformity.
• Available in three diameters and four wall thickness,
including 5/8” (16 mm) and 7/8” (22 mm) 8 mil.
• Emitter spacing from 15-60 cm with no cost increase, for
precise placement and flexibility when designing your system.
• All flow rates require just 150-mesh filtration

NGE Spider Assemblies
™
Application
Quality Drip Irrigation for High Value Crops.
White Spider assemblies used with NGE anti-leak pressure
compensating (AL PC) emitters are ideal for pot and hydroponic
watering in greenhouses and nurseries. By applying water directly
to the root system, foliage remains dry, decreasing the risk of
disease and water washing off chemicals applied to the foliage.
